UTEP vs Rice picks and predictions
Self-inflicted mistakes ruined UTEP’s hopes early and often in its 24-13 defeat to Middle Tennessee on Saturday. The Miners dropped multiple passes in the game, including what would have likely been a 75-yard touchdown on the first play of the third quarter. They also threw an interception in their own half and had a punt blocked, both of which led to touchdowns for the Blue Raiders.
The defeat pushed the Miners to 4-5 on the season, and now sees the program needing two wins in their final three games — two of which are on the road — if they hope to become bowl eligible. Their problem is that they don’t do anything particularly well.
Quarterback Gavin Hardison has thrown just 10 touchdowns vs. eight picks. They average just 5.1 yards per play on offense, and are among the worst teams in college football at taking care of the football.
Not that Rice is much better, mind you. The Owls just lost to Charlotte, a team that had lost four straight and fired their head coach the week before. And they didn’t just lose, they were dominated. Rice led 14-7 after the first quarter and was outscored 49-9 the rest of the way. It allowed more than 500 yards of offense while gaining just 370 against one of the worst defenses in college football.
Much like UTEP, there are questions at QB. TJ McMahon has thrown 16 touchdowns this season but 11 picks as well, and has one of the lowest quarterback ratings of any qualified starter in the country. It ranks 89th in passing yards per game and has struggled all season to protect McMahon. That could be a real problem, given the Miners rank 41st in getting to the quarterback this season.
Where I do believe UTEP has a better chance to win this contest is its running game. Last week against Middle Tennessee, the Miners struggled with the ground game as they ran for just 101 yards. Running backs Deion Hankins and Ronald Awatt carried the ball just 25 times combined for 116 yards as Hardison lost 15 due to sacks.
But the week before against FAU, the duo combined for 32 carries and 197 yards. In the win over Charlotte, Hankins and Awatt rushed for 200 yards on 33 carries.
Charlotte was able to run for 239 yards at 5.6 yards per carry on Saturday against Rice, and the Owls have shown little ability this season to slow teams down on the ground. I expect the Miners to recommit to their run game this week, as it’s been their most successful means of attack in wins this season and should help them limit their turnovers. In doing so, UTEP will keep the score close and cover the spread as it hopes to salvage its bowl chances.

UTEP vs Rice spread analysis
Rice opened as a 3.5-point favorite on Monday and the line has not moved at all since. As the home team, the spread basically indicates that the Owls would be slightly favored should they face UTEP at a neutral site. That makes sense, given their .500 record against a team that has lost more than they’ve won.
Rice has lost just once at home this season, the last time out against Charlotte. Three of its four victories have come at home, while three of its four defeats have come on the road. The Owls have not lost twice in a row all season but were also just handily beaten by a team that UTEP defeated by six points on the road.
As for UTEP, it lost three of its first four games this season but has rebounded with three wins in its last five games. The Miners’ only win in four attempts away from home was the aforementioned win over Charlotte, having gone 1-3 on the road thus far.
UTEP has covered the spread in just four of the last 18 matchups with Rice, including just once in its last nine games. In addition, the favorite in the series has covered the spread four of the last five times. However, Rice has not covered in six Thursday night games.
UTEP vs Rice Over/Under analysis
Unlike the spread, the total has moved around a fair amount since opening at 48 points. It quickly jumped up to 50 before settling back down at 49, with a few books offering 48.5 currently.
UTEP has scored fewer than 25 points in four of its five defeats this season, and has held its opponents to 21 or fewer points in three of its four wins. In its four road games, the total has gone over 48 points three times. The Miners rank 67th in scoring defense per game and just 101st in scoring offense.
Rice has scored at least 28 points in all four of its wins while scoring less than 24 in three of its four losses. Defensively, the Owls rank 122nd in points allowed per contest and have conceded at least 24 points in five of their eight games. They’ve allowed a combined 97 points over the past two games. The total has topped 48 points in all but one of their eight games this season.
The total has gone Over in 17 of UTEP’s last 21 games in November. The Over is also 6-0 in Rice’s last six home games, and 4-0 in its last four November games. The Over has also hit in four of the last five meetings between these two programs.
